Transaction 77e021cadf5887cb52c1306d5443b867a755b6556f32eaaf04c1cd77fc14fe73
1 Input
1 Outputs
- 77e021cadf5887cb52c1306d5443b867a755b6556f32eaaf04c1cd77fc14fe73:0
value 678268
address 15DL59xEdE44f9KPp6TZwz8qcQFhob7XPm